Pork chops with a piquant red pepper sauce

Pork chops with piquant red pepper sauce

The sauce went very well with these pork chops.  To make the piquant red pepper sauce, I simmered up:

Chargrilled capsicum (red bell pepper) (I used one out of a jar)
Garlic
½ little hot red chilli
A good squirt of tomato sauce (ketchup)
Salt and pepper
A splash of white wine vinegar
A splash of extra virgin olive oil

When the flavours had melded after 10 minutes or so, I gave it a whizz up with my little stick blender.  It would be nice if I had a cordless one!

The pork chops were tenderised – read bashed hard with a pestle wrapped in cling film – and then given a very quick sear in a pan for colour and then finished in the oven for about 20 minutes.


The meat and sauce was served with roasted potato, carrot and Brussels sprouts.
